A Stellar Neighborhood: The Milky Way in Context

The Milky Way is a barred spiral galaxy, a vast cosmic structure comprised of billions of stars, interstellar gas, dust, and dark matter. Spanning an estimated 100,000 to 200,000 light-years in diameter, it is one of billions of galaxies in the observable universe. Situated in the Local Group of galaxies, which also includes the Andromeda Galaxy and numerous smaller satellite galaxies, the Milky Way holds a central position in our cosmic neighborhood.

The Galactic Core: A Center of Activity and Mystery

At the heart of the Milky Way lies a region of intense activity known as the galactic core. Here, in the vicinity of a supermassive black hole known as Sagittarius A*, stars orbit at dizzying speeds, and colossal clouds of gas and dust are compressed and heated to extreme temperatures. The galactic core is shrouded in mystery, with scientists striving to unravel its secrets and understand the processes that drive its energetic phenomena, such as the formation of massive stars and the ejection of powerful jets of radiation.

Spiraling Arms: Cosmic Nurseries of Star Formation

Radiating outward from the galactic core are the spiral arms of the Milky Way, vast regions where new stars are born from the gravitational collapse of dense molecular clouds. These stellar nurseries teem with young, hot stars, surrounded by swirling disks of gas and dust that give rise to planetary systems like our own solar system. Over billions of years, stars are born, live out their lives, and eventually die, enriching the interstellar medium with the elements necessary for the formation of future generations of stars and planets.

The Halo: A Vast Realm of Dark Matter and Ancient Stars

Surrounding the spiral disk of the Milky Way is a vast halo of stars, globular clusters, and dark matter, extending far beyond the visible boundaries of the galaxy. This halo is home to some of the oldest stars in the Milky Way, relics of the early universe that provide valuable insights into the galaxy's formation and evolution. Dark matter, an enigmatic and invisible form of matter that comprises the majority of the galaxy's mass, exerts its gravitational influence throughout the halo, shaping the structure and dynamics of the Milky Way on cosmic scales.

Exploring Our Galactic Home

Humanity's understanding of the Milky Way has been greatly enhanced by advances in astronomical observation and technology. From ground-based telescopes to space-based observatories like the Hubble Space Telescope and the Gaia mission, scientists have been able to study the Milky Way in unprecedented detail, mapping its structure, cataloging its stars, and tracing the motions of its constituent parts.

Moreover, ongoing efforts to explore the Milky Way firsthand, such as NASA's Voyager probes and the European Space Agency's Gaia mission, continue to yield new discoveries and insights into our galactic home. These missions provide valuable data on the distribution of stars, the dynamics of galactic rotation, and the evolution of the Milky Way over cosmic time, enriching our understanding of our place in the universe.
